Reach Out to Your First Responder Communities with Holiday Cheer to Say, "Thank You!"
By: Peter Volkmann, MSW, CCISM
First responders continue to serve tirelessly, often sacrificing their own celebrations for the safety of others. This article explores meaningful ways communities can show their appreciation, from thank-you cards to festive decorations, creating a cycle of gratitude that strengthens bonds and uplifts the spirits of those who give so much.
